How Technology Enables Seamless Play Without Verification

Behind the scenes, no verification casinos rely on innovative payment methods and secure protocols to maintain safety without compromising convenience. Services like Vipps and BankID are often integrated to authenticate transactions instantly, negating the need for traditional document checks.

Moreover, many of these platforms employ SSL encryption to protect user data, balancing security with privacy. It’s fascinating how evolving financial technologies contribute to this new standard, making it possible to access a full suite of games without the extensive paperwork once considered mandatory.

What Players Should Know Before Diving In

While the idea of skipping verification is attractive, it’s essential to understand the implications. Without traditional KYC (Know Your Customer) procedures, the responsibility falls more heavily on players to manage their accounts wisely. This raises questions about responsible gaming and the potential for misuse.

Here are some practical pointers to keep in mind:

  • Always check the licensing and regulatory status of the casino.
  • Use secure payment methods that you trust.
  • Set personal limits to avoid overspending.
  • Stay informed about the casino’s policies regarding withdrawals and bonuses.
  • Be cautious about sharing personal information beyond what is necessary.

From my experience, a bit of research can prevent a lot of headaches later. No verification doesn’t mean no responsibility.
